In Romania, the level of the other economic indicators that count in the identification process of the relationship between the educational system and sustainable growth is closer to the characteristics of the NMS economies. The growth rate of labour productivity per hour worked in the analyzed period was an average of 5.6% exceeding the average rate of the other countries studied. In Romania, the highest level (16.0%) was recorded in 2002, and the lowest level of -5.1% was recorded in 2009. The average of investments was 22.8%, with a maximum level of 31.9% in 2008; average growth rate of GDP per capita was about 3%, maximum value (8.8%) was recorded in 2004.
